How to Make Coding Education Accessible for Kids with Limited Resources

How to Make Coding Education Accessible for Kids with Limited Resources

In today's increasingly interconnected world, coding has become a highly valuable skill set that offers numerous opportunities for personal and professional growth. However, not all kids have equal access to extensive resources or the means to participate in costly coding programs. In this blog post, we will discuss making coding education accessible for kids with limited resources. We will explore various avenues, including online coding classes, scratch programming, programming courses, online coding resources, and the importance of fostering a supportive kids coding community. By examining these strategies, we aim to empower young learners with the tools and knowledge they need to embark on their coding journey, regardless of their available resources. So, let's delve into the realm of coding accessibility and discover how we can level the playing field for aspiring coders of all backgrounds.

Online coding classes offer an excellent starting point for kids with limited resources. These classes provide structured learning experiences taught by expert instructors, allowing children to learn at their own pace from the comfort of their homes. Look for platforms that offer free or affordable coding classes specifically tailored to kids, ensuring an engaging and interactive learning environment. Scratch programming, a beginner-friendly block-based programming language, offers a playful introduction to coding. Kids can create animations, interactive stories, and games by snapping together blocks of code. Scratch is available online for free, making it accessible to children with limited resources. It encourages creativity, logical thinking, and problem-solving skills in a visually appealing and intuitive manner.

While some coding courses may come with a price tag, there are affordable options available that provide comprehensive programming education. Look for courses specifically designed for kids, which often include step-by-step instructions, video tutorials, and interactive coding challenges. These courses cover a range of programming languages and concepts, enabling children to broaden their knowledge and skills. The internet is a treasure trove of free coding resources for kids. Online platforms offer coding tutorials, coding games, and interactive coding projects that cater to various age groups and skill levels. Encourage kids to explore these resources, which can enhance their coding abilities and spark their curiosity.

Access to the internet may be limited for some children, but coding can still be pursued offline. Engage kids in offline coding activities such as unplugged coding exercises or creating physical prototypes using materials like LEGO blocks. These hands-on activities reinforce coding principles and foster problem-solving skills even in the absence of a computer. Building a supportive community is crucial for kids learning to code with limited resources. Encourage children to connect with peers who share their interest in coding. Seek out local coding clubs, after-school programs, or online forums where kids can collaborate, share ideas, and learn from one another. This sense of community and support helps motivate and inspire young coders.

Look for mentorship programs or initiatives that connect kids with experienced coders or tech professionals. These mentorship opportunities can provide valuable guidance, feedback, and inspiration to children on their coding journey. Mentors can help overcome obstacles, provide real-world insights, and instill confidence in aspiring young coders. Open-source coding tools and software offer free alternatives to expensive proprietary software. Encourage kids to explore open-source coding environments and tools that facilitate collaboration and innovation. These resources promote creativity and resourcefulness while reducing financial barriers to coding education.

Coding education is not limited to those with extensive resources. By leveraging online coding classes, Scratch programming, programming courses, online coding resources, and fostering a supportive kids' coding community, coding education can become accessible to children with limited resources. Through these avenues, kids can gain the knowledge, skills, and creativity necessary to thrive in the digital age. So, let's embrace the power of coding and make it an inclusive and accessible journey for all kids, regardless of their resources! By providing coding education to children with limited resources, we can allow them to unlock their digital creativity and equip themselves with the skills to thrive in the digital age. Let's work together to ensure that coding remains an inclusive and accessible journey for all kids, regardless of their resources! Stay tuned for blogs like this!!!